Skip to content

dangquyitt/shadowify-mobile

Repository files navigation

Welcome to your Expo app 👋

This is an Expo project created with create-expo-app.

Shadowify Logo

Shadowify UI

A modern language learning app that helps improve speaking skills through video shadowing practice

Features

  • 📱 Modern UI: Beautiful and intuitive React Native interface
  • 🎥 Video Shadowing: Practice speaking along with videos to improve pronunciation
  • 🎯 Transcript Highlighting: Follow along with highlighted transcript as you watch
  • 🔍 Dictionary Integration: Look up definitions with just a tap
  • ⏱️ Speed Control: Adjust video speed for better learning
  • 🎙️ Recording: Record your own voice for comparison
  • 💾 Save & Favorite: Save videos and mark favorites for later practice
  • 🌐 YouTube Integration: Practice with videos from YouTube

App Screenshots

Here are some screenshots of the Shadowify UI app:

Screenshot 1     Screenshot 2     Screenshot 3

Screenshot 4     Screenshot 5     Screenshot 6

Screenshot 7     Screenshot 8     Screenshot 9

Screenshot 10     Screenshot 11     Screenshot 12

Get started

  1. Install dependencies

    npm install
  2. Start the app

    npx expo start

In the output, you'll find options to open the app in a

You can start developing by editing the files inside the app directory. This project uses file-based routing.

Get a fresh project

When you're ready, run:

npm run reset-project

This command will move the starter code to the app-example directory and create a blank app directory where you can start developing.

Learn more

To learn more about developing your project with Expo, look at the following resources:

Join the community

Join our community of developers creating universal apps.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Packages

No packages published